Useful reference for real estate agents, students, & others!,
By Shirley Commons Long (California) - See all my reviews
This review is from: Prentice Hall Dictionary of Real Estate: A Handy Reference Pocket Edition (Paperback)
A book every Realtor® should own!Having nearly 35 years of experience as a Realtor®, I believed that I was familiar with most real estate terminology. I discovered that while my belief was mostly correct, I did indeed expand my vocabulary and knowledge with this well done dictionary. I particularly enjoyed the clear, concise definitions, and that abbreviations were included as well as cross referencing of related terms. Enhancing the information offered in the alphabetical portion of the dictionary is a section containing (1) The Anatomy of a House, an illustration of a two-story residential dwelling with 60 items identified; (2) a useful diagram that shows all forms of ownership; (3) a list of the U.S. states and the concurrent forms of ownership in each; (4) a most surprising diagram of the possible rights and interests in land; (5) explanation of how to calculate a mortgage payment using any of four calculators commonly used by Realtors; (6) a monthly payment matrix for a 30-year mortgage, showing intrest rates from 5% (will we ever see those again?) to 13.5%; (7) cost per $1000 borrowed on a fully amortized 30-year loan with equal monthly payments; (8) an excellent list of Web sites for real estate news, Associations related to the real estate industry, real estate finance, education, and government sites, etc. My compliments to the authors--Well Done!
